    "With one simple little carrot applique, a bunting of desired length can quickly be whipped together. Each carrot takes less than 10 minutes to work up (including weaving the ends in), and about 10 minutes to assemble, then you can wrap it around a column or Easter tree, or hang from a headboard, doorway or Easter mantel. I am also imagining it being hung at a bunny themed baby shower - how adorable would that be?!"

    Easy

    Crochet HookH/8 or 5 mm hook

    Yarn Weight(4) Medium Weight/Worsted Weight and Aran (16-20 stitches to 4 inches)

    Finished SizeAs shown with 15 carrots is 62.5" in Length

    Materials List

    • Small Amount of Worsted Weight Yarn – I used Red Heart’s Super Saver in Pumpkin (Carrot), and Tea Leaf (Leaves), and Bernat’s Super Value in Topaz (Rope)
    • H8/5mm Crochet Hook
    • Tapestry Needle
